The greatest explorer of all time, Sir Ernest Shackleton led his 27 men into a frozen danger zone, and incredibly brought them all back alive. Now, a crew of six men, led by explorer Tim Jarvis, attempts to follow in Shackleton’s wake. Using exactly the same equipment and clothing used a century before, Tim and his crew take themselves beyond the point of no return. Content licensed from Raw to Little Dot Studios.
